How to Install HPE 6400 3000W Power Supply With C20 Inlet Adapter
Installing the HPE 6400 3000W Power Supply With C20 Inlet Adapter is a straightforward process that helps maximize uptime and maintain optimal server performance. Follow these steps to ensure a secure and efficient installation in compatible HPE 6400 chassis:
- Power down the server and unplug it from the electrical outlet before beginning any hardware work to ensure personal safety and avoid electrical faults.
- Open the PSU access panel or slide out the existing power supply module according to the chassis design, using the built-in handles or latching mechanism to release the unit.
- Insert the HPE 6400 3000W Power Supply With C20 Inlet Adapter into the vacant PSU bay, aligning connectors and guiding the unit until it sits firmly and the retention latch engages.
- Connect the C20 power inlet cable to the adapter and secure all connections to the power distribution system, ensuring a solid and grounded electrical path.
- Power on the server and monitor the system status indicators to verify successful recognition of the new power supply and stable power delivery across rails; perform a brief workload test to confirm proper operation.
